Description

NCTTRAC is hosting regional EMS Medical Directors, Drs. Northeim, Bertrand, and Gamber to explore innovative, evidence based practices for the entire peri-intubation period, from preparation to post-procedure care. The instructors will delve into key factors that drive successful intubation including: assessment, equipment selection, and team dynamics. They’ll also highlight advancements in intubation techniques and the implementation of standardized protocols to improve patient outcomes. Attendees will leave with insights to elevate their airway management skills and reduce complications in high-risk scenarios.
